Shop Atmosphere

The Bouncing Buckler is a cheerful, bustling halfling armory tucked into a hillside, its round green door sporting metalwork clover flourishes. The air inside smells of oiled leather and baking bread, punctuated by Tilda Bramblefoot’s hearty laugh. She insists on personally fitting armor for her customers, often with an encouraging wink and offer of second breakfast. The shelves and walls are crowded with polished bucklers, clever daggers, and charming accoutrements, all sized with halflings in mind but adaptable for anyone adventurous enough to step inside.
